def determine_layer_order(
pipeline: diffusers.StableDiffusionXLPipeline,
layer_types: Collection[type] = (nn.Conv2d,),
min_channels: int = 16,
**kwargs,
) -> OrderedDict[str, nn.Module]:
"""
Run a diffuser pipeline and determine in which order does it apply layers of certain type or types
:param layer_types: return only layers of this type or types (default = any nn.Conv2d layers)
:param min_channels: for linear and convolution layers, ignore any layers whose in/out dimension is lower than this
:param kwargs: forwarded to inference code
:returns: an ordered dict whose items are (layer name, layer) in the same order as they are called during forward
"""
layer_order = OrderedDict()
def log_name(name):
def tmp(layer, inp, out):
if name not in layer_order:
layer_order[name] = layer
return tmp
handles = []
for i, layer in pipeline.unet.named_modules():
if isinstance(layer, layer_types):
if isinstance(layer, _ConvNd) and min(layer.in_channels, layer.out_channels) < min_channels:
continue
elif isinstance(layer, nn.Linear) and min(layer.in_features, layer.out_features) < min_channels:
continue
handles.append(layer.register_forward_hook(log_name(i)))
torch.manual_seed(0)
_ = do_inference(pipeline, output_type="latent", **kwargs)
for handle in handles:
handle.remove()
assert len(layer_order) > 0
return layer_order

def quantize_unet_layers_inplace_(
pipeline: diffusers.StableDiffusionXLPipeline,
prompts: Sequence[str],
subset: Dict[str, nn.Module],
teacher_unet: nn.Module,
args: argparse.Namespace,
subset_step=None,
**kwargs,
):
"""
Quantize a subset of conv or linear layers within pipline and replace original layers with quantized ones
:param pipeline: a diffusion pipeline to be quantized
:param prompts: texts used as calibration data
:param subset: which layers are to be quantized
:param args: AQLM parameters for these layers
:param kwargs: forwarded to diffusion forward pass
:param subset_step: current subset step
"""
if len(subset) == 0:
logger.info("Subset is empty or already quantized.")
return pipeline
### 1. accumulate XTX matrices from calibration data ###
# wrap all quantized sub-layers with a wrapper that accumulates inputs on forward
# note: the code below uses wrappers instead of hooks because hooks cause bugs in multi-gpu code
logger.info(f"Initializing AQ engines. Will run {len(prompts) // args.xtx_batch_size} inference loops")
original_unet = pipeline.unet
student_unet_index = None
if args.max_timestep != pipeline.scheduler.config["num_train_timesteps"] or args.min_timestep != 0:
intervals = []
if args.max_timestep != pipeline.scheduler.config["num_train_timesteps"]:
intervals.append(((pipeline.scheduler.config["num_train_timesteps"], args.max_timestep), teacher_unet))
intervals.append(((args.max_timestep, args.min_timestep), original_unet))
if args.min_timestep != 0:
intervals.append(((args.min_timestep, 0), teacher_unet))
pipeline.unet = MixtureOfUnets(OrderedDict(intervals))
student_unet_index = list(pipeline.unet.models).index(original_unet)
if len(args.devices) == 1:
aq_handlers = init_aq_engines(pipeline, prompts, subset, **kwargs)
else:
aq_handlers = init_aq_engines_parallel(args.devices, pipeline, student_unet_index, prompts, subset, **kwargs)
pipeline.unet = original_unet
logger.info(f"init_aq_engines complete in {time.perf_counter() - subset_start_time:.1f}s.")
### 2. quantize each layer using accumulated XTX ###
for sublayer_name in aq_handlers.keys():
sublayer_start_time = time.perf_counter()
logger.info("-" * 180)
params_count = aq_handlers[sublayer_name].layer.weight.numel()
logger.info(f"Quantizing module `{sublayer_name}` params count:{params_count:,} from subset {subset_step}")
logger.info(f"module params: {str(aq_handlers[sublayer_name].layer)}")
quantized_weight = aq_handlers[sublayer_name].quantize(args=args, verbose=True)
original_layer = aq_handlers[sublayer_name].layer
assert aq_handlers[sublayer_name].layer.weight in set(
original_layer.parameters()
) # test that this is not a replica
# assert isinstance(original_layer, nn.Conv2d)
with torch.no_grad():
if isinstance(original_layer, nn.Conv2d):
quantized_layer = QuantizedConv2D.from_conv(
quantized_weight, conv2d=original_layer, group_channels=args.group_channels
)
quantized_layer = quantized_layer.to(original_layer.weight.dtype)
else:
assert isinstance(original_layer, nn.Linear)
quantized_layer = QuantizedLinear(quantized_weight, aq_handlers[sublayer_name].layer.bias)
if args.use_checkpointing:
quantized_layer.use_checkpoint = True
logger.info("ENABLED CHECKPOINTING FOR", sublayer_name)
for submodule in pipeline.unet.modules():
for child_name, child_module in submodule.named_children():
if child_module is aq_handlers[sublayer_name].layer:
setattr(submodule, child_name, quantized_layer)
found_original = True # note: do not break to handle tied layers
assert found_original, f"could not find {sublayer_name}"
elapsed = time.perf_counter() - sublayer_start_time
logger.info(f"module `{sublayer_name}` quantized in {elapsed:,.0f}s.")
del aq_handlers
return pipeline
